The Best Ground Job I Have EVER Seen

My Son's Mommy has been wanting a system in her car... she got some sony 6x9s and 3.5s or something a while ago and I steered her towards a Clarion deck she got on e-gay.... she wanted me to hook her up with a sub and amp, so I planned on some 4awg, a 400+ watt amp, and a 12" CV vega sub ported low...


well, she didn't want to wait for me to get some together, so the other weekend I found a guy selling some stuff locally and got a Alpine MRD301, a Type R 10" in prefab box, a dual amp thats like 250-300 watts.. and he threw in RCA's and 8awg wiring for $120....

I got everything in except the ground wire and it starts to rain... I ask her to come back the next weekend to finish and we close up shop and go out for dinner...



next week she shows up saying she got some guy she works who knows all about car audio to hook it up... (she is a supervisor at some cell phone call center, and I'm sure every guy there is a self proclaimed car audio expert)

well, she says the amp cuts out as soon as she turns the volume up, and without even looking I say 'bad ground'.... sure enough I found about 8 feet of 16awg wire complete with a 15amp fuse screwed to a still painted ground point used for the trunk light....

Just thought I'd share...
